The iconic Hotel Cipriani, A Belmond Hotel, in Venice, unveiled the new Dior Spa on 15 July. The French luxury house’s relationship with the Italian city spans decades, and the opening of this new wellness destination further strengthens the collaboration between Dior and Belmond.
Founded by Giuseppe Cipriani in 1958, the hotel has recently undergone an extensive renovation, resulting in the opening of the first Dior Spa in Venice. Designed by architect Peter Marino, the space combines traditional Venetian aesthetic codes with those of Dior Spa, featuring natural materials in soft, refined tones.
This partnership with luxury travel brand Belmond embodies the concept of Dior Haute Wellness. Spanning two floors, the new wellness retreat features five treatment rooms — including one double suite — a relaxation lounge and a boutique showcasing Dior’s most prestigious fragrance, skincare and makeup collections.
The spa also offers the new Dior Haute Wellness collection, centred around three key pillars: slow movement, with accessories for yoga and Pilates; mindfulness, featuring objects dedicated to journaling, meditation and breathwork; and sleep, with weighted blankets, sleep masks and pillowcases.




The treatment menu includes exclusive signature experiences inspired by Venetian masquerade balls, combining choreographed sequences of expert techniques with the latest technologies, including ultrasound waves, cryotherapy, LED light therapy, sheet masks and rich cream masks.
Guests can choose from body, hair and facial treatments, all of which can be enhanced with hot stone therapy, LED light gloves and masks, or highly concentrated facial serums. Reflexology, back and head massages, body exfoliation and dry brushing are also available.
To further elevate the wellness experience, guests can enjoy weighted blankets, warm cherry stone pillows and herbal masks during their treatments. Afterwards, they are invited to unwind in the spa’s relaxation area, complete with elegant daybeds, detox drinks and healthy snacks created in collaboration with the hotel’s restaurant chefs.
